Amazon Connect broadens global telephony coverage

News



Amazon Connect has significantly expanded its global telephony coverage, offering enhanced telecommunications capabilities for businesses:

  • Inbound number availability in 158 countries
  • National outbound numbers in 72 countries
  • Global international dialing capabilities from AWS commercial regions
  • Average telephony coverage increase of 125% across AWS regions
  • Direct routing through AWS global network to 40+ tier-1 carriers

The expansion allows organizations to select contact center locations based on business needs like agent availability and language requirements, while ensuring high-quality, reliable, and cost-effective voice communications through optimized call routing and AWS's private network infrastructure.
